Comparison FAQs

What is the biggest difference between the PAX FLOW and the Verb DHV?

The biggest practical difference is price tier: the Verb DHV sits at $100 while the PAX FLOW is $350, a gap of about $250 that puts them in different buying brackets.

Which is cheaper, the PAX FLOW or the Verb DHV?

Verb DHV is the cheaper option at $100 compared with $350 for the PAX FLOW, about $250 less. Live retailer pricing can shift, so confirm before buying.

What's the difference in heating between the PAX FLOW and the Verb DHV?

PAX FLOW uses hybrid (conduction + convection) heating, while the Verb DHV uses convection. Heating style influences flavor profile, vapor density, and how forgiving the device is to draw technique.

Does the PAX FLOW or the Verb DHV hold more flower?

PAX FLOW has the larger chamber at 0.25g - 0.35g, versus ~0.2g on the Verb DHV. A bigger bowl means fewer reloads on long sessions; a smaller one suits microdosing and quicker bowls.

Can I set custom temperatures on the PAX FLOW or the Verb DHV?

PAX FLOW controls heat with four petal modes + bong mode, while the Verb DHV uses digital. Verb DHV gives you finer per-degree control.

Which charges faster, the PAX FLOW or the Verb DHV?

PAX FLOW fully charges in ~20 minutes to 50%, ~40 minutes to full (USB-C), ahead of ~90 minutes on the Verb DHV.

What battery life can I expect from the PAX FLOW and the Verb DHV?

PAX FLOW's spec sheet lists ~30 minutes (about 3 sessions); the Verb DHV lists Up to 8 Sessions. The two manufacturers measure battery life differently here, so direct comparison isn't straightforward.
